Overview of M2GL025-VF256I – IGLOO2 Field Programmable Gate Array (FPGA), 27,696 logic elements
The M2GL025-VF256I is an IGLOO2 Field Programmable Gate Array (FPGA) IC from Microchip Technology. It provides 27,696 logic elements and approximately 1.13 Mbits of embedded memory in a compact 256-ball LFBGA package.
Designed for industrial-grade embedded designs, this device delivers a mix of logic density, on-chip RAM, and 138 I/O in a surface-mount 256-LFBGA footprint while supporting a wide supply voltage and a broad operating temperature range.
